The elaboration process of our products is as follows:
- Herb Liquor: more than 17 different types of natural dehydrated herbs are soaked in aguardiente
- Aguardiente de orujo: distilled using the traditional still, which has a 200 litre capacity. Our Aguardientes de orujo come from our own vineyards, where we cultivate more than 15 different varieties of grapes. Our most commonly used grape variety is Malvasia Negra and Malvasia Bianca. Aguardiente de orujo has 42 % ABV.
- Coffee Liquor: Coffee beans are soaked in aguardiente
- Peach, Apple and Lemon Liquor: The fruits are soaked in aguardiente
*Once the process of maceration is finished, water and sugar are subsequently added to all the above liquors.
- Honey Liquor: It is a blend of Holm oak honey, thyme, rosemary and aguardiente de orujo.
All our Cream Liquors are made with natural ingredients such as milk, caramel, sugar and aguardiente. To ensure the freshness and the best quality of the product as well as maximising the shelf life of our Cream Liquors, it is very important to store them in a cool, dry place and avoid bright, direct light.
